I think this point is worth pushing on a bit harder, which is to say that the "additional details" in the picture are guesses by the software, not actual additional details. The data present in the picture is fixed, the software uses that data to build educated guesses on what was actually there. If the photo doesn't contain enough data to actually determine what a given piece of text in the image says, the software…
In some use cases, like OCR, the accuracy of these guesses can be established in a scientific way. And it tends to be very good.
1. However good the guess is, it's still just that: a guess. Taking the standard of "evidence in a murder case", the OCR can and probably should be used to point investigators in the right direction so they can go and collect more data, but it should not be considered sufficient as evidence itself.
2. OCR is a relatively constrained solution space - success in those conditions doesn't mean the same level of accuracy can or will be reached outside of that constrained space.
To be clear, though - I'm making a primarily epistemic argument, not one based on utility. There are a lot of areas for which these kind of machine guessing systems are of enormous utility, we just shouldn't confuse what they're doing with actual data collection.

I hope such photos are submitted as camera takes them. With our without this new feature, photoshopping a photo before presenting it to court must be illegal.
If you consider photos taken by cell phones, it's hard to really say what "as the camera takes them" means - a lot of ML-driven retouching happens "automagically" with most modern cell phones already and I'd expect more in the future.
This might seem like a quibble, but once you dive a little deeper into it, you realise that there's enormous latitude and subjectivity in the way you do that interpretation.
What's even crazier is that this didn't come with digital photography. Analogue film photography has the same problem. The silver on the film doesn't become an image until it's interpreted by someone in the darkroom.
There is no such thing as an objective photograph. It's always a subjective interpretation of an ambiguous record.
